Mira Aroyo (born in 1977) is a talented singer, musician, songwriter, and DJ from Bulgaria who now lives in England. She is also a geneticist, which means she studies genes and heredity.

Mira is most famous for being a key member of the electronic band Ladytron. She helped start the band in Liverpool in 1999. In Ladytron, she plays the keyboard, sings, and helps write songs. She sings in both Bulgarian and English.

Early Life and Background

Mira Aroyo was born in Sofia, Bulgaria, on July 11, 1977. Her parents were Jewish. When she was 10 years old, her family moved to Israel. Later, they moved to England.

Mira started playing music at a young age. The first instrument she learned was the accordion. After that, she began playing the guitar. Even though her parents were a bit unsure about her choosing music as a career, they supported her decision.

Mira's Career Paths

Mira Aroyo has had two interesting career paths: one in science and one in music.

Science Studies

After finishing her first university degree, Mira decided to study genetics further. She became a student at the University of Oxford in the Department of Biochemistry. There, she worked on advanced research, studying how genes work.

In 2003, her university department even mentioned her band's second album, Light and Magic. This showed that they recognized her work in both science and music.

Mira eventually left her science studies before finishing her advanced degree. She realized that working in a lab wasn't what she wanted to do long-term. She found that making music with Ladytron was more fun and exciting. She said it was easier and more enjoyable to travel the world playing music.

Musical Journey

In the summer of 1999, Mira met Daniel Hunt and Reuben Wu in Liverpool. They were producers and DJs. Mira connected with them through a friend. They all loved similar kinds of music, so they decided to form an electronic band called Ladytron that same year.

Since then, Mira has been a main singer for Ladytron. She also plays synthesizers, which are electronic keyboards that can make many different sounds. She helps write many of the band's songs.

Mira has also worked with other music groups. She sang on a song called "Don't Eat Meat" with an indie pop band called The Projects. She also collaborated with John Foxx & The Maths on their song "Watching a Building on Fire."

Film and TV Work

Beyond music, Mira Aroyo has also worked in film and television. In 2018, she was a producer for a documentary film. This film was called Can You Feel It - How Dance Music Conquered the World.

In 2020, she directed a TV series for Netflix called History 101. This shows her skills in creating visual content as well.

Personal Life

Mira Aroyo is married to Harry Hardie, who works with photography. They got married in 2010 and have a daughter. They live in London, England.

Mira is a pescetarian, which means she eats fish but not other meat. She also cares a lot about animal rights. She is interested in architecture, which is the art of designing buildings. She even made a short film called The Folly. This film was about an elderly lady's cottage home and how she adapted to living in a remote area as she got older.

Instruments Mira Plays

When Ladytron performs live, Mira Aroyo often plays synthesizers. She also sings during the shows. Her main synthesizer is the Korg MS-20. She has used this instrument since the band first started.

Over the years, Mira has played different instruments live for Ladytron:

  • For the 604 tour, she used a Korg MS-20, Jen SX-1000, Stylophone, and a Speak and Spell.
  • On the Light & Magic tour, she played the Korg MS-20 and a Roland Juno 6.
  • During the Witching Hour and Velocifero tours, she used the Korg MS-20 and a Korg MS2000B.

Sometimes, Ladytron would give names to their identical Korg MS2000B keyboards. This made it easier to set them up on stage. Mira's MS2000B keyboard was called Babylon.

Ladytron Albums

Mira Aroyo has been a part of all of Ladytron's studio albums:

  • 604 (released in 2001)
  • Light & Magic (released in 2002)
  • Witching Hour (released in 2005)
  • Velocifero (released in 2008)
  • Ladytron (released in 2019)
  • Time's Arrow (released in 2023)
